Located in North Wangaratta, the 38 MWdc Wangaratta solar farm designed and built by CleanPeak Energy has been operating since the end of 2025. This utility scale in-front-of-the-meter solar asset comprises approximately 71,000 solar panels, fully automated to track the daily east-west movement of the sun , optimising renewable generation capability.

The Wangaratta Solar Farm is connected to the surrounding distribution network, capable of supplying approximately 72,000 MWh of clean energy annually to the nearby Glenrowan substation. That’s enough clean energy to avoid close to 60,000 tonnes of CO2 being emitted into the atmosphere every year.

The project is also set to include a 33 MWh battery energy storage system which will further enhance grid stability and support the integration of the renewable energy source.

For Wangaratta

CleanPeak works with local subcontractors and suppliers wherever possible, and have set up a Community Benefits Fund to support local projects, events, and initiatives in Wangaratta across the life of the solar farm.

For the Climate

Once fully operational, the Wangaratta Solar Farm is expected to offset close to 60,000 tonnes of carbon emissions each year, equivalent to taking more than 12,000 fuel-burning cars off the road.

For the Land

The site has been carefully placed to protect environmental values, minimise native vegetation removal and respect areas of cultural sensitivity, with our Net Positive Biodiversity Action Plan, guiding how the land is enhanced over time.

The Wangaratta Solar Farm is located in North Wangaratta, in north-east Victoria.

The site is well positioned to deliver renewable energy into the electricity network via the Glenrowan substation, while being carefully designed to protect native vegetation and respect areas of cultural sensitivity.

With strong solar exposure across the region, north-east Victoria is well placed to support reliable large-scale solar generation.

CleanPeak Energy is a specialist renewable energy company. We build, own and operate a portfolio of solar, battery and thermal energy infrastructure – providing smart, reliable and cost-effective energy to our customers.

Our tailored solutions make us the trusted partner of major Australian corporations and governments seeking to become more sustainable, reduce their carbon emissions and transition to net-zero. Since our inception in 2017, we have rapidly grown to be a major force in the development and operation of distributed energy and utility infrastructure.
